What are the latest songs and music albums for Americana/Alt Country musician Bitter Pill?

The American singer-songwriter from Portsmouth, known for his Country and Americana/Alt Country music, recently put out several excellent songs and albums. Their most recent album, "Livin' Ain't Cheap Dyin' Ain't Free," which features their distinct fusion of country and Americana influences, was published in 2022. Bitter Pill provides listeners with an honest musical experience that connects with them through its heartfelt lyrics and passionate melodies.

Bitter Pill's most recent track, "When I Am Gone (Masked Live Studio Session)," which was released in 2020, perfectly encapsulates their live performances. The listener can relate to the lyrics' emotions thanks to the recording's unpolished intimacy. Another standout tune by Bitter Pill is "Desperate Times," which was also released in 2020 and demonstrates their talent for expressing gripping stories via music.

The 2020 release of Bitter Pill's last album, "Desperate Times on the New Hampshire State Line," further established their skill as a varied and captivating musician. Their 2018 album, "Prepare Your Throats," highlights their musical development and progress while examining themes of self-reflection and resiliency.
